How Rosemary Water Stimulates Hair Follicles

Undoubtedly, rosemary water stimulates hair follicles by improving blood circulation and nourishing the scalp. Scientific research supports the benefits of rosemary water for scalp health and its effect on hair growth. Studies have shown that rosemary water contains compounds such as rosmarinic acid and ursolic acid, which have been found to promote hair growth and improve scalp health. These compounds work by stimulating the hair follicles, increasing blood flow to the scalp, and reducing inflammation.

Furthermore, rosemary water has antioxidant properties that protect the scalp from free radicals and oxidative stress, which can contribute to hair loss. Tips for Using Rosemary Water for Optimal Hair Growth

To achieve optimal hair growth, it’s important to properly apply and massage rosemary water into the scalp and hair strands, ensuring maximum absorption and effectiveness.

Rosemary water, known for its numerous benefits, has gained popularity as a natural remedy for promoting hair growth and improving scalp health. When used as a hair rinse, rosemary water can stimulate hair follicles, strengthen hair roots, and prevent hair loss. It contains antioxidants that help neutralize free radicals, reducing damage to hair follicles and promoting a healthy scalp.

To use rosemary water for hair growth, simply brew a strong rosemary tea and let it cool. After shampooing, pour the rosemary water over your scalp and hair, massaging it in gently. Leave it on for a few minutes and then rinse thoroughly.
